Garrett GT2871 Turbo Kit

The Garrett GT2871 is a popular choice among Civic Si enthusiasts. Known for its reliability and performance, this turbo kit is designed for those looking to achieve a balance between daily drivability and high power output.

Features of Garrett GT2871

  • Compressor Size: 71mm, providing a good boost response.
  • Turbo Type: Ball bearing design for enhanced durability.
  • Power Range: Capable of supporting up to 400 horsepower.
  • Response: Quick spool time, ideal for street applications.

Precision PT6266 Turbo Kit

The Precision PT6266 is another excellent option for Civic Si owners looking for serious power. This turbo kit is aimed at those who want to push their vehicles to the limit, making it suitable for track use and high-performance applications.

Features of Precision PT6266

  • Compressor Size: 66mm, designed for high horsepower applications.
  • Turbo Type: Journal bearing design, known for its efficiency.
  • Power Range: Capable of supporting over 600 horsepower.
  • Response: Slightly slower spool time compared to GT2871, but with higher peak power.

Spool Time

Spool time is crucial for street performance. The Garrett GT2871 has a quicker spool time, making it more responsive for daily driving. The Precision PT6266, while slightly slower, compensates with higher peak power, which can be beneficial in racing scenarios.

Installation Considerations

Installing a turbo kit requires careful planning and consideration. Both the Garrett GT2871 and Precision PT6266 have specific installation requirements that should be taken into account.

Garrett GT2871 Installation

The installation of the Garrett GT2871 is relatively straightforward, especially for those with experience in automotive modifications. It typically requires less modification to the existing engine components.

Precision PT6266 Installation

The Precision PT6266 may require more extensive modifications to the engine bay and supporting systems. This can include upgrading fuel injectors, intercoolers, and exhaust systems to handle the increased power output.
